Abstract

The utility model discloses an emergency locking safe fitness stretcher, and particularly relates to the field of fitness equipment, which comprises a base, the top of the base is fixedly connected with a support frame, the top of the support frame is fixedly connected with a top plate, the surface of the top plate is provided with a through groove, the top of the through groove is fixedly connected with a support frame, and emergency locking components are arranged in the support frame, the top plate and the support frame. A plurality of pulleys are rotationally connected into the supporting frame, a steel cable is arranged on one side of each pulley, one end of each steel cable is fixedly connected with a pull rod, the other end of each steel cable penetrates through the corresponding through groove and is fixedly connected with a fixing rod, and the fixing rods are sleeved with a plurality of balancing weights which are slidably connected with the supporting frame. By arranging the emergency locking assembly, when an emergency occurs, a user treads a pedal downwards with the foot, the pedal enables a vertical rod to move downwards, the vertical rod is moved out of a transverse plate, a first reset spring enables the transverse plate and a clamping block to move, the clamping block moves towards the inner wall of a through groove, a steel cable is clamped, the tensioner stops immediately, and the risk that the user is injured is reduced.

TECHNICAL FIELD

[0001] The utility model relates to the technical field of body -building equipment more specifically, the utility model relates to the safe body -building stretcher of emergency locking. BACKGROUND

[0002] In the field of body -building, stretching exercise is widely used in increasing body flexibility, relieving muscle tension and pain and improving posture etc., when encountering an emergency, the stretcher needs to be locked in emergency, therefore, it is particularly important to develop a body -building stretcher that can be locked quickly in emergency and guarantee the safety of users.

[0003] The traditional body -building stretcher usually does not have the emergency locking function, once the user encounters an emergency in the stretching process, the stretcher can not stop immediately, so that the user is injured due to inertia, thereby increasing the risk of user injury. [0028] As attached Figures 1-5 The emergency locking safety fitness stretcher shown includes a base 1, a support frame 2 fixedly connected to the top of the base 1, a top plate 3 fixedly connected to the top of the support frame 2, a through groove 4 on the surface of the top plate 3, a support frame 5 fixedly connected to the top of the through groove 4, an emergency locking component inside the support frame 2, the top plate 3 and the support frame 5, multiple pulleys rotatably connected inside the support frame 5, a steel cable 6 on one side of the pulleys, a pull rod 7 fixedly connected to one end of the steel cable 6, and a fixing rod 8 fixedly connected to the other end of the steel cable 6 through the through groove 4, multiple counterweights 9 sleeved on the outside of the fixing rod 8, the counterweights 9 slidably connected to the support frame 2, and limit rods 10 inside the counterweights 9 and on both sides of the fixing rod 8, the limit rods 10 fixedly connected to the base 1 and the top plate 3, a seat body 11 fixedly connected to the top of the base 1 and on one side of the support frame 5, a seat cushion 12 slidably connected to the top of the seat body 11, and an adjustment component at the bottom of the seat cushion 12.

[0029] In some embodiments, according to Figure 2 , 3As shown in 4, the emergency locking assembly comprises a horizontal plate 13 slidably connected inside the top plate 3, one side of the horizontal plate 13 is fixedly connected with a clamping block 14, the other side of the horizontal plate 13 is fixedly connected with a horizontal rod 15, the outside of the horizontal plate 13 is provided with a first reset spring 16, the inside of the horizontal plate 13 and one side of the first reset spring 16 are provided with a vertical rod 17, the vertical rod 17 is slidably connected with the support frame 2, the vertical rod 17 is provided with an L-shaped cross section, the bottom of the vertical rod 17 is fixedly connected with two second reset springs 18, the bottoms of the two second reset springs 18 are fixedly connected with the support frame 2, and one side of the vertical rod 17 is fixedly connected with a pedal 19, so that the risk of user injury is reduced by arranging the emergency locking assembly.

[0030] In some embodiments, according to Figure 5 As shown in the figure, the adjusting assembly comprises two sliding blocks 20 slidably connected to the inner wall of the bottom of the seat body 11, the top of the two sliding blocks 20 is hingedly connected with a moving plate 21, the top of the moving plate 21 is hingedly connected with a fixed block 22, the fixed block 22 is fixedly connected with the cushion 12, the inside of the two sliding blocks 20 is rotatably connected with a two-way threaded rod 23, one end of the two-way threaded rod 23 penetrates to the outside of the seat body 11 and is fixedly connected with an adjusting knob 24, the other end of the two-way threaded rod 23 is rotatably connected with the seat body 11, and the height of the cushion 12 is adjusted by arranging the adjusting assembly.

[0031] The working principle of the utility model is: in use, the counterweight 9 is adjusted according to the need, the pull rod 7 is pulled to exercise, when an emergency occurs, the pedal 19 is stepped down by the foot, the pedal 19 moves the vertical rod 17 downward, the vertical rod 17 is removed from the horizontal plate 13, the first reset spring 16 moves the horizontal plate 13 and the clamping block 14, the clamping block 14 moves to the inner wall of the through slot 4, the steel cable 6 is clamped, the stretcher is immediately stopped, and the risk of user injury is reduced.

[0032] When the height of the cushion 12 needs to be adjusted, the adjusting knob 24 is rotated, the two-way threaded rod 23 drives the sliding block 20 to move, the sliding block 20 drives the moving plate 21 to drive the fixed block 22 to move upward, the fixed plate drives the cushion 12 to move upward, and the height of the cushion 12 is adjusted.
